How we calculated this

We compared this property's assessed value per square foot ($330/sqft) against the median for the neighborhood ($220/sqft). This property is assessed 49.6% higher than typical homes nearby.

If the appraisal district adjusted the value to the neighborhood median, the owner could save approximately $3,983 per year in property taxes based on the Dallas County effective tax rate.

In this neighborhood, 53% of protests resulted in a reduction, with a median reduction of $16,460.
